Wellesley Crew Competes Sunday at 54th Head Of The Charles Regatta
WELLESLEY, Mass. -- Wellesley College crew will compete at the 54th Annual Head Of The Charles Regatta (HOCR) on Sunday, October 21, on the Charles River in Boston.
Founded in 1965, the HOCR is a two-day rowing event featuring many of the top rowers, teams and clubs from around the world. This year's event will take place Saturday and Sunday, October 20 and 21, 2018, with Wellesley set to compete in the Women's Collegiate 8+ on Sunday afternoon at 2:41 PM.
The Blue have two entries in the Women's Collegiate 8+ event for the fourth consecutive year. Wellesley's Varsity Eight Crew, or Wellesley A, will compete with bow number 13, while Wellesley's Second Varsity Eight, or Wellesley B, will compete with bow number 26. Last year, Wellesley finished 14th and 20th overall. Wellesley 'A' finished the course in 17:04.267 to take 14th, while Wellesley 'B' took 20th with a time of 17:41.462.
